1Test Data Generation for Stateful Network Protocol Fuzzing Using a Rule-Based State Machine显示文摘To improve the efficiency and coverage of stateful network protocol fuzzing, this paper proposes a new method, using a rule-based state machine and a stateful rule tree to guide the generation of fuzz testing data. The method first builds a rule-based state machine model as a formal description of the states of a network protocol.This removes safety paths, to cut down the scale of the state space. Then it uses a stateful rule tree to describe the relationship between states and messages, and then remove useless items from it. According to the message sequence obtained by the analysis of paths using the stateful rule tree and the protocol specification, an abstract data model of test case generation is defined. The fuzz testing data is produced by various generation algorithms through filling data in the fields of the data model. Using the rule-based state machine and the stateful rule tree,the quantity of test data can be reduced. 2Anatomical variation of infra-pyloric artery origination: A prospective multicenter observational study (IPA-Origin)显示文摘Objective: Infra-pyloric artery(IPA) is an important anatomical landmark in treatment of gastric cancer and is the key vessel for pylorus-preserving gastrectomy and subgroup of infra-pyloric lymph nodes. However, its anatomical variation is not thoroughly understood. Our study aimed to clarify the origination of the IPA.Methods: We did this prospective, multicenter, open-label, observational study at gastric surgery departments of34 hospitals in China. Gastric cancer patients aged 18 years or older and scheduled to undergo elective total or distal gastrectomy were assigned. During the surgery, IPA dissecting and exposing the origination point with photographs or video clips were required. The primary outcome was the origination of the IPA. Analysis of variance, χ~2 tests and Fisher's tests were used to analyze the differences between groups. The study is registered at Clinicaltrials.gov(No. NCT03071237).Results: Between May 8 and July 31, 2017, 429 patients were assigned for the study, and 419(97.7%) patients had the IPA dissected and recorded through photograph or video and were included in the primary outcome analysis. The median age was 62 years old, and 73.7% were male. Among the patients, 78.5% received laparoscopic surgery. Single IPA origination was identified in 398(95.0%) patients, including gastroduodenal artery(GDA) in154(36.8%) patients, anterior superior pancreaticoduodenal artery(ASPDA) in 130(31.0%) patients, and right gastroepiploic artery(RGEA) in 114(27.2%) patients. Fifteen(3.6%) patients were identified with multiple IPA and 6(1.4%) patients were identified as IPA absence. The differences in the distribution of surgical approach(P=0.003) and geographic area(P=0.030) were statistically significant. 3Ancient DNA sequences of rice from the low Yangtze reveal significant genotypic divergence显示文摘Rice (Oryza sativa) was first domesticated in the lower and middle Yangtze regions of China, and rice remains have been found in many Chinese archaeological sites. Until now, only phenotypic archeobotanical evidence, such as the spikelet bases of ancient grains, has been used to speculate on the domestication process and domestication rate of rice. In this study, we sequenced 4 genomic segments from rice remains in Tianluoshan, a site of the local Hemudu Neolithic culture in the low Yangtze and two other archaeological sites (~2400 and 1200 BC, respectively). We compared our sequences with those of the current domesticated and wild rice (O. rufipogon) populations. At least two genotypes were found in the remains from each site, suggesting a heterozygotic state of the rice seeds. One ancient genotype was not found in the current domesticated population and might have been lost. The rice remains belonged to the japonica group, and most if not all were japonica-type, suggesting that the remains might be at an early stage of indica-japonica divergence or an indica-japonica mixture. 6Effects of brain-derived neurotrophic factor on synapsin expression in rat spinal cord anterior horn neurons cultured in vitro显示文摘Brain-derived neurotrophic factor (BDNF) promotes synaptic formation and functional maturation by upregulating synapsin expression in cortical and hippocampal neurons. However, it remains controversial whether BDNF affects synapsin expression in spinal cord anterior horn neurons. Wistar rat spinal cord anterior horn neurons were cultured in serum-supplemented medium containing BDNF, BDNF antibody, and Hank's solution for 3 days, and then synapsin I and synaptophysin protein and mRNA expression was detected. Under serum-supplemented conditions, the number of surviving neurons in the spinal cord anterior horn was similar among BDNF, anti-BDNF, and control groups (P > 0.05). Synapsin I and synaptophysin protein and mRNA expressions were increased in BDNF-treated neurons, but decreased in BDNF antibody-treated neurons (P < 0.01). 10Sulfate Ions Immobilization of Calcined Layered Double Hydroxides in Hardened Cement Paste and Concrete显示文摘The sulfate ions immobilization behavior of calcined layered double hydroxides(CLDHs) in the hardened cement paste was investigated. The experimental results show that the sulfate ions in cement paste are immobilized by CLDHs to reconstruct the layered structure and aggregate around CLDHs. The immobilization amount of sulfate ions by CLDHs reaches 4.74×10^-3 mol/g, while the increasing amount indicates non-linear relation with the addition of CLDHs. 16Ultrastructure of Amelanotic Melanocytes from Human Hair Follicles显示文摘Objective: To investigate the ultra structure of amelanotic melanocytes (AMMC). Methods: The hair follicles obtained from normal human scalp by 0.50% collagenase type V treatment were washed with 0.1 mol/L phosphate buffer salt (PBS). Hair-follicle cell suspensions were prepared by trypsin treatment and cultured in melanocyte medium. Remaining keratinocytes were removed by differential trypsinization. 100μg/ml geneticin was used to eliminate the contaminating fibroblasts. At third passage, the cells were trypsinized, and then washed in phosphate-buffered saline and processed for transmission electron microscopy. Results: Under transmission electron microscope, the cultured cells showed round or oval shape, with single large nuclear and the karyotheca were double deck. There were obvious euchromosome within the nucleus, and sparse heterochromosome. There were various organelles in the cytoplasm, including plentiful melanosomes with nearly similar size, mitochondria, rough endoplasmic reticule(RER) and ribosome. The electron density granules in most of the melanosomes disposed along concentric circularities. Golgi apparatus in the cells was inconspicuous.
